Session 361 - Structure and Properties of Polymers I: Polymer Blends
This session will host oral presentations about any aspects of miscible or immiscible blends of homopolymers and/or block copolymers: thermodynamics, dynamics, physical properties, interfacial phenomena in immiscible blends, morphology, etc. Experimental, computational, or theoretical investigations are all welcome. Talks that emphasize the interrelationship between the structure and properties will be preferred.
